
Today, October 13, in Milan, at the age of 90, the Italian playwright and director, Nobel Laureate Dario Form died.
It is reported by Corriere Della Sera .
Dario Cop was born in 1926 in the commune of Sanjano at Lombardy, in 1940 he entered the faculty of the scenography of the Brer Academy in Milan, but the events of the Second World War interrupted his studies. In 1945, Dario Cop switched to the faculty of architecture of the Milan Polytechnic Institute.
The monologues, satirical sketches and stories began to write as a student, in 1951 he performed with a series of humorous monologues on national radio, in 1953 he left the institute, deciding to completely devote himself to creativity.
In the mid-1950s, Dario Ca wrote and placed farms for the theater-match, film score, was an artist and actor in several films, in 1957 after a debut in the Milan Piccolo Theater, with his wife, actress Frank Rama, went on an annual tour of Italy. In 1959, the theater "troupe Dario Franca Rama" was founded.
Since 1963, he acted as an actor, director, author of sketches for cabaret and street theaters, since 1969 he led the mobile theater troupe "La Commune". In addition to the texts, Dario For created stage costumes and even wrote music for performances.
The author of the stage farm-arillecinad, documentary political dramas, such as the “People’s War in Chile” (1973), satirical plays, including “Mystery-Buff” (1969), “The death of an anarchist from an accident” (1970), “Tuk-Nyuk! Who is there? Police ”(1974),“ You cannot pay - do not pay ”(1981).
In 1997, the Dario FE was awarded the Nobel Prize in literature "for inheriting medieval jesters, it condemns power and authority and protects the dignity of the oppressed."
